Joy, Ethyl McFarland, 1910-1983.
Dancer, actress, early San Francisco dance teacher, and student of Ruth St. Denis.
She acted in many local theatres, including the Alcazar Theatre's stock company for two seasons around 1913, and appeared in vaudeville revues at the Orpheum Theatre. She then turned to social dancing and opened a dance school, the McFarland/Joy Dance Studio, with her sister, Cora McFarland, where they specialized in teaching modern dance, social dancing, and various ethnic dances, particularly the hula.
